You are booking hotel for more than 90 days

Wi-Fi
Choglamsar
Your Budget
Show 6 more
Show 6 more
Show -3 more
Showing Properties in Choglamsar

The Leh (2 minutes from the main market)
Restaurant(42 Ratings)
AED 180
AED 76
+ AED 10 taxes & fees
Per Night

Charmwood Hotel
Restaurant
24-hour Room Service
Lounge(60 Ratings)
AED 240
AED 221
+ AED 11 taxes & fees
Per Night